본문 바로가기
반응형

WebLogic 11g

 

BSU이용. 새로 갈아끼우는 형태 (기존것을 지워야함)
선작업 
- Patch 파일을 ENGINEHOME/utils/bsu/cache_dir 에 푼다. 다른곳에 풀어도되는데 경로기억하려고 나는 이곳에 함
패치 진행
- 기존 패치가 되어있으면 제거 해야하므로 검색

./bsu.sh -view -status=applied -prod_dir=오라클서버홈(엔진아래 wlserver 까지) 

ex)
./bsu.sh -view -status=applied -prod_dir=/home/weblogic/Middlewar/WLS11g/wlserver_10.3



- 패치가 되어있으면 제거
.

/bsu.sh -remove -patchlist=패치명 -prod_dir=[엔진홈]/wlserver_10.3

 

-  패치 진행

:bsu.cmd -install -patch_download_dir=[엔진홈]\utils\bsu\cache_dir -patchlist=[패치명] -prod_dir=[엔진홈]\wlserver_10.3

 

여기서 패치 명은

압축풀면 생기는 21Y4.jar 의 이름인 21Y4 가 패치명임.

저버전 패치가 21Y4 이고, 다른 버전 패치는 이름이 다름(형식은 저 형식 보면 바로 알수있음)

 

또는 포함된 README.txt 를 보면 패치명이 써있으니 참고


패치 완료 후 확인 방법
- 기동시 패치 이름이뜸
- 패치 검색 명령어를 이용해 검색가능 (맨 위 명령어 참고)
- 콘솔에서 서버-모니터링-일반탭에서 확인가능

 

 

만약 bsu 패치 시 
- OutOfMemoery 가 뜰경우 sh 또는 cmd 파일에서 메모리옵션을 더 크게준다. MEM_ARGS="-Xms256m -Xmx512m" 여기서 더 크게

웬만하면 뜰거니까 일단 바꾸고 시작

 

728x90
반응형

한걸음 한걸음

개인적인 기록